0.18.0
版本发布时间: 2024-08-16 20:49:35
dandavison/delta最新发布版本:0.18.2(2024-09-11 20:37:21)
As usual, tons of excellent contributions, and one contribution by me! @th1000s has made a huge number of important and difficult improvements to delta and helped with many issues over the few years since the project started, and so I'm happy to say that he's co-maintaining the project with me nowadays. Thanks to all contributors for the improvements below!
What's Changed
- Link to Repository from Manual by @bash in https://github.com/dandavison/delta/pull/1657
- Stop highlighting unchanged whitespace by @phillipwood in https://github.com/dandavison/delta/pull/1659
- Add .gitattributes rules for rust files by @phillipwood in https://github.com/dandavison/delta/pull/1245
- Repair --default-language, and highlight using full filename by @th1000s in https://github.com/dandavison/delta/pull/1549
- tests: prevent parallel env var access by @th1000s in https://github.com/dandavison/delta/pull/1681
- CI: fix macOS build by @th1000s in https://github.com/dandavison/delta/pull/1696
- Only use
nosort
in bash <4.4 by @martinml in https://github.com/dandavison/delta/pull/1683 - Don't read git files when --no-gitconfig is given + unused variables by @th1000s in https://github.com/dandavison/delta/pull/1728
- tests: add insta for snapshot testing by @th1000s in https://github.com/dandavison/delta/pull/1739
- tests: set terminal width to 43 by @th1000s in https://github.com/dandavison/delta/pull/1741
- Fix panic when blame-palette is empty by @thorio in https://github.com/dandavison/delta/pull/1737
- Make relative-paths work with binary files by @th1000s in https://github.com/dandavison/delta/pull/1740
- Fix github links from master to main by @madeddie in https://github.com/dandavison/delta/pull/1709
- Update
terminal-colorsaurus
by @bash in https://github.com/dandavison/delta/pull/1699 - Make less version >= 633 behave like previous versions wrt. Nerd Fonts by @th1000s in https://github.com/dandavison/delta/pull/1762
- Update
catppuccin-latte
casing inLIGHT_SYNTAX_THEMES
list by @injust in https://github.com/dandavison/delta/pull/1745 - deps: bump libc from 0.2.153 to 0.2.155 by @wxpppp in https://github.com/dandavison/delta/pull/1715
- Add missing
--file-*-label
option to--navigate
docs by @injust in https://github.com/dandavison/delta/pull/1744 - Fix copy-paste typo by @injust in https://github.com/dandavison/delta/pull/1767
- Update syntect to 5.2.0 by @timhillgit in https://github.com/dandavison/delta/pull/1672
- Disable light mode detection in tests by @bash in https://github.com/dandavison/delta/pull/1765
- Add --max-syntax-highlighting-length, set to 400 by @th1000s in https://github.com/dandavison/delta/pull/1746
- chore: cleanup brew formula file in favor of core tap by @chenrui333 in https://github.com/dandavison/delta/pull/1773
- wrap --help output, fix rust 1.80 build by @th1000s in https://github.com/dandavison/delta/pull/1440
- Fix delta-toggle shell script by @dandavison in https://github.com/dandavison/delta/pull/1794
- Do not wrap short help (-h) output by @th1000s in https://github.com/dandavison/delta/pull/1800
- Implement --diff-args by @dandavison in https://github.com/dandavison/delta/pull/1697
- Handle ambiguous diff header, '--- ' can also be present in a minus hunk by @th1000s in https://github.com/dandavison/delta/pull/1787
- cd: build binaries targeting GNU libc on ubuntu-20.04, not latest by @th1000s in https://github.com/dandavison/delta/pull/1805
New Contributors
- @martinml made their first contribution in https://github.com/dandavison/delta/pull/1683
- @thorio made their first contribution in https://github.com/dandavison/delta/pull/1737
- @madeddie made their first contribution in https://github.com/dandavison/delta/pull/1709
- @injust made their first contribution in https://github.com/dandavison/delta/pull/1745
- @wxpppp made their first contribution in https://github.com/dandavison/delta/pull/1715
- @timhillgit made their first contribution in https://github.com/dandavison/delta/pull/1672
- @chenrui333 made their first contribution in https://github.com/dandavison/delta/pull/1773
Full Changelog: https://github.com/dandavison/delta/compare/0.17.0...0.18.0
1、 delta-0.18.0-aarch64-apple-darwin.tar.gz 2.76MB
2、 delta-0.18.0-aarch64-unknown-linux-gnu.tar.gz 2.87MB
3、 delta-0.18.0-arm-unknown-linux-gnueabihf.tar.gz 2.87MB
4、 delta-0.18.0-i686-unknown-linux-gnu.tar.gz 3.22MB
5、 delta-0.18.0-x86_64-apple-darwin.tar.gz 2.86MB
6、 delta-0.18.0-x86_64-pc-windows-msvc.zip 3.14MB
7、 delta-0.18.0-x86_64-unknown-linux-gnu.tar.gz 3.02MB
8、 delta-0.18.0-x86_64-unknown-linux-musl.tar.gz 3.1MB
9、 git-delta-musl_0.18.0_amd64.deb 2.43MB
10、 git-delta_0.18.0_amd64.deb 2.36MB
11、 git-delta_0.18.0_arm64.deb 2.16MB
12、 git-delta_0.18.0_armhf.deb 2.14MB
13、 git-delta_0.18.0_i386.deb 2.53MB